100 #ABC173A. [ABC173A] Payment

[ABC173A] Payment

题目描述

お店で N N 円の商品を買います。

1000 1000 円札のみを使って支払いを行う時、お釣りはいくらになりますか?

ただし、必要最小限の枚数の 1000 1000 円札で支払いを行うものとします。

输入格式

入力は以下の形式で標準入力から与えられる。

N N

输出格式

お釣りの金額を整数で出力せよ。

题目大意

nn 元钱的东西,只用 10001000 元的纸币支付,问至少需要找多少钱?

1900
100
3000
0

提示

制約

  • 1  N  10000 1\ \leq\ N\ \leq\ 10000
  • N N は整数

Sample Explanation 1

1000 1000 円札 2 2 枚で支払いを行い、お釣りは 100 100 円になります。

Sample Explanation 2

ちょうど支払えます。